Manhwa Review: 13th Boy, Vol. 11 [Paperback]


Manhwa Review



I've finished 13th Boy Vol. 11" by SangEun Lee.

Product Description

With Won-Jun out of the picture, Hee-So finds herself paying more and more attention to Whie-Young...his dark hair and eyes, his slender frame, the kind heart he tries to conceal ... Finally, she confronts him and asks how he feels about her! Hee-So's getting pulled into Whie-Young's orbit, but maybe she should keep an eye on her beloved Beatrice! Having learned the truth about Whie-Young's supernatural powers, Beatrice makes a drastic decision, and-?!

My Review:

This volume opens with Hee-So wondering where Whie-Young is instead of school.  Her friend figures out Hee-So is interested in Whie-Young and points out the three things that shows she is interested:

1.  She really into the guy
2.  She develops a crush on the guy
3.  She has feelings for the guy

Hee-So ditches her friend during lunch break and goes looking for Whie-Young and figures out he's at the beach.  She sees someone lying down on the beach but can't tell if it's Whie-Young for not so she goes over.  We then see Whie-Young lying on the beach with his jacket over his head and dreaming.  It starts to rain very hard so Hee-So and Whie-Young seek shelter and she asks him how he feels about her.  He starts talking and says, "if I like a girl I would want to touch her" and then he reaches out and touches her hair.  Then he says he's going to kiss her and if she doesn't want him to she should push him away, run away but no smacking.  She's in shock and he kisses her (man was that a hot kiss).

Then it's the next day and Hee-So is thinking about the kiss they shared (we find out it was a lot more than just one about 3 or 4) and she was clinging onto him and she liked it.  When they finally came up for breath Whie-Young said, "it looks like you enjoyed it, heh".  Hee-So was upset about that and thought Whie-Young was playing her.  Her friend is talking to her but she's distracted when Whie-Young appears and starts talking.  She's wondering how he can be so calm and pretending it didn't happen?

When the teacher is sick the boys are told to play soccer and the girls dodgeball which the girls don't want too.  Most of them decide to watch the boys play soccer while Hee-So and her friend decide to play against each other.  Hee-So is distracted so her friend is winning when suddenly the ball is heading towards her very fast and hard.  Then we see Whie-Young catch it but his hands sting (he decided to play dodgeball because he wasn't allowed to be the goalie).

Then we are at Whie-Young's house the next day and Hee-So comes over around 7:00 A.M. to make breakfast.  Beatrice is very surprised to see her this early and says, "he will be back around 9:00 after taking his grandma to the market."  Hee-So is dressed in a pretty dress, her hair is ringlets and she has makeup on and is making some breakfast I don't even want to mention when Whie-Young comes down.  He's early (he usually doesn't come down until noon) and wonders why Hee-So is there so early. He makes noodles to eat because he's afraid he will die from Hee-So's cooking (I don't blame him they were pretty bizarre).  She's acting different and Whie-Young is confused with her behavior and starts yelling at her until she finally blow up at him.  He says, "now that feels better acting like yourself."  She runs outside to get some fresh air when Beatrice returns with fresh products.  They start chatting about how strong he is and how he could carry all of stuff.  Then she leaves and Beatrice goes inside to talk to Whie-Young and they have a meaningful conversation. 

At the end, Whie-Young and Hee-So are sitting around a tree talking and he said, "he would give her an answer if he likes her after he wakes up from his nap".  We then see it's been two months since Whie-Young has woken up and he's lying in a hospital bed in a coma.

We also see Beatrice taking a nap and then he's dreaming about meeting a younger part of Whie-Young at the beach.  The younger Whie-Young talks about giving back the heart that Whie-Young gave him to save Whie-Young.

This issue explores more of the relationship between Hee-So and Whie-Young and I was so happy and shocked that Whie-Young kissed Hee-So.

Hee-So is an annoying character because she never seems to worry about her safety and doesn't like to take "NO" for an answer plus she has a temper.

Whie-Young is my favorite character because he's a sexy loner with a heart of gold.  He uses his magic to help his friends even though he knows it drains his life force.


I can't wait till Vol. 12 comes out in July which is the last in this manhwa!  I can't wait to see if Whie-Young wakes up and confesses his feelings to Hee-So.
